aboutsummaryrefslogtreecommitdiff
path: root/src/video_core/renderer_vulkan
AgeCommit message (Expand)Author
2024-02-26settings: remove global override for smash on amdvlkLiam
2024-02-26video_core: make gpu context aware of rendering programLiam
2024-02-22Merge pull request #13075 from liamwhite/mali-having-a-bad-timeNarr the Reg
2024-02-19scope_exit: Make constexprFearlessTobi
2024-02-19shader_recompiler: throw on missing geometry streams in geometry shadersLiam
2024-02-09gpu: dependency-inject scaling/antialiasing filter state for capture layersLiam
2024-02-09nvnflinger/gpu: implement applet captureLiam
2024-02-09nvnflinger/gpu: implement blendingLiam
2024-02-09video_core: defensively program around unmapped device pointersLiam
2024-02-05Buffer Cache: Refactor to use Range sets insteadFernando Sahmkow
2024-02-04VideoCore: Move Slot Vector to CommonFernando Sahmkow
2024-02-02Merge pull request #12885 from Moonlacer/eclipse-fixliamwhite
2024-02-01Clang FixMoonlacer
2024-02-01Add Samsung Proprietary Driver ID to Reorder PassMoonlacer
2024-01-31nvnflinger/gpu: implement layer stack compositionLiam
2024-01-31renderer_vulkan: implement layer stack compositionLiam
2024-01-31renderer_opengl: split up blit screen resources into antialias and window ada...Liam
2024-01-31renderer_vulkan: convert FSR to graphics pipelineLiam
2024-01-31renderer_opengl: split out FXAALiam
2024-01-31renderer_vulkan: split up blit screen resources into separate antialias and w...Liam
2024-01-31renderer_vulkan: isolate FXAA from blit screenLiam
2024-01-31video_core: consistently account for resolution scaling when renderingLiam
2024-01-31video_core: simplify accelerated surface fetch and crop handling between APIsLiam
2024-01-29Merge pull request #12439 from FireBurn/vkresultliamwhite
2024-01-25Merge pull request #12499 from Kelebek1/timeliamwhite
2024-01-24Rework time service to fix time passing offline.Kelebek1
2024-01-22Merge pull request #12579 from FernandoS27/smmuliamwhite
2024-01-22Simplify VkResult lookupMike Lothian
2024-01-18Core: Eliminate core/memory dependancies.Fernando Sahmkow
2024-01-18Core: Clang format and other small issues.Fernando Sahmkow
2024-01-18SMMU: Implement physical memory mirroringFernando Sahmkow
2024-01-18SMMU: Initial adaptation to video_core.Fernando Sahmkow
2024-01-16renderer_vulkan: recreate swapchain when frame size changesLiam
2024-01-15Fix one more typoViktor Szépe
2024-01-07Fix typos in video_coreViktor Szépe
2023-12-31Vulkan: Only recreate swapchain if the frame is bigger than the swap image.Fernando Sahmkow
2023-12-22Merge pull request #12412 from ameerj/gl-query-primsliamwhite
2023-12-22Merge pull request #12410 from liamwhite/more-mali-nullFernando S
2023-12-21shader_recompiler: use float image operations on load/store when requiredLiam
2023-12-20Merge pull request #12400 from ameerj/vk-query-prefix-fixliamwhite
2023-12-20Merge pull request #12403 from liamwhite/clipdistanceFernando S
2023-12-20Merge pull request #12390 from liamwhite/binding-insanityFernando S
2023-12-19OpenGL: Add GL_PRIMITIVES_GENERATED and GL_TRANSFORM_FEEDBACK_PRIMITIVES_WRIT...Ameer J
2023-12-19renderer_vulkan: don't pass null view when nullDescriptor is not supportedLiam
2023-12-18shader_recompiler: ignore clip distances beyond driver support levelLiam
2023-12-18vk_query_cache: Fix prefix sum max_accumulation_limit logicAmeer J
2023-12-17renderer_vulkan: work around turnip binding bug in a610Liam
2023-12-16renderer_vulkan: allow up to 7 swapchain imagesLiam
2023-12-14renderer_vulkan: bound async presentation queue growthLiam
2023-12-08Merge pull request #12274 from liamwhite/srgb-nonsenseliamwhite